Project summary

This project aimed to improve Snapper’s internal portals by upgrading the UI/UX to make them more intuitive, accessible, and user-friendly.

I focused on streamlining navigation, cleaning up the design, and creating a more consistent experience. These changes helped users find what they needed faster and made the portals easier to maintain and scale — improving both user satisfaction and team efficiency.


My Role

  • Audited the existing designs to identify issues in UI, usability, accessibility, and security

  • Built a scalable design system to guide future updates

  • Collaborated closely with developers to align design with technical constraints

  • Iterated designs based on feedback from stakeholders and users

 
 

 
 

Outputs

  • Consistent and accessible UI across multiple portals

  • A reusable design system with updated components and patterns

  • Smoother user experience through improved navigation and layouts

Takeaways

Get early buy-in: Collaborating with stakeholders from the start ensures alignment with business goals and avoids rework.
Show value: Framing design improvements around business impact helps secure support and drive adoption.
Listen and adapt: Regular feedback loops with developers and stakeholders lead to better results.
Design for scale: A design system isn’t just a time-saver — it’s a foundation for future efficiency.
